Home > 文字列処理


PHPでスラグを生成する方法

単純なスラグ生成方法: 一般的なスラグ生成方法は、以下の手順で行います。変換したい文字列から特殊文字やスペースを削除します。アルファベットをすべて小文字に変換します。>>More


PHPで短い文字列を処理する方法

文字列の長さを確認する方法: PHPの組み込み関数であるstrlen()を使用して、文字列の長さを取得できます。以下は例です:$string = "Hello"; $length = strlen($string); echo "文字列の長さ: " . $length;>>More


PHPでアルファベットを判定する方法

ctype_alpha関数を使用する方法: ctype_alpha関数は、与えられた文字列がアルファベットのみで構成されているかどうかを判定します。$string = "abcDEF"; if (ctype_alpha($string)) { echo "文字列はアルファベットです。"; } else { echo "文字列はアルファベットではありません。"; }>>More


PHPでテキスト内の単語をカウントする方法

explode()関数を使用する方法: explode()関数は、指定した区切り文字で文字列を分割し、配列として返します。単語ごとに文字列を分割し、配列の要素数をカウントすることで単語の数を取得できます。>>More


PHPで文字列をキャメルケースに変換する方法

str_replaceとucwordsを使用する方法: この方法では、str_replace関数とucwords関数を組み合わせて文字列を変換します。function toCamelCase($str) { $str = str_replace('_', ' ', $str); $str = ucwords($str); $str = str_replace(' ', '', $str); $str = lcfirst($str); return $str; } $input = 'convert_string_to_camelcase'; $outpu>>More


Python-Levenshteinを使用して文字列の類似度を計算する方法

まず、エラーメッセージの原因は、Pythonの標準ライブラリであるdifflib.SequenceMatcherが純粋なPythonで実装されているため、処理が遅くなることです。このエラーメッセージを解消するためには、python-levenshteinパッケージをインストールする必要があります。>>More


MySQLでセル内の文字数を返す方法

CHAR_LENGTH関数を使用する方法: CHAR_LENGTH関数は、指定された文字列の文字数を返します。以下は使用例です。SELECT CHAR_LENGTH(column_name) AS character_count FROM table_name;>>More


PHPで文字列を部分に分割する方法

explode関数を使用する方法: explode関数を使用すると、指定した区切り文字を使用して文字列を部分に分割することができます。以下は例です:$string = "This is a sample string"; $parts = explode(" ", $string); print_r($parts);>>More


Laravelでのexplode関数の使用方法と例

explode関数は、指定した区切り文字を使用して文字列を分割し、配列として返します。以下に、explode関数の基本的な構文を示します。$array = explode($delimiter, $string, $limit);>>More